На AMP-страницы теперь можно добавлять пользовательский JavaScript

Команда Google AMP представила новый компонент amp-script, с помощью которого на ускоренные мобильные страницы теперь можно добавлять пользовательский JavaScript.

Этот компонент можно использовать для реализации интерактивных функций, а также для обмена кодом между страницами с поддержкой AMP и без AMP.

По словам разработчиков, возможность добавления пользовательского JS – это одна из самых востребованных функций среди тех, кто использует AMP.

Компонент amp-script запускает JS в отдельном рабочем потоке (worker thread).

До этого обновления AMP-страницы были преимущественно статичными, что несколько ограничивало их использование.

Новый компонент совместим с фреймворками React, Preact, Angular, Vue.js, jQuery и D3.js. При этом он не изменяет содержимое страницы без действий пользователя.

Вес скрипта в рамках одного компонента amp-script не должен превышать 150 КБ.

Подробнее об этом нововведении можно прочитать в блоге AMP.

Напомним, что в июле формат AMP HTML начал поддерживать функцию автозаполнения. А на днях в Search Console появился отчёт по AMP-трафику из Google Картинок.



Коды для вставки в блог\форум




Интересные новости
В сети биткоина прошла транзакция на $95 миллионовВ сети биткоина прошла транзакция на $95 миллионов
Помпео: США розглядають можливість заборони китайської соцмережі TikTokПомпео: США розглядають можливість заборони китайської соцмережі TikTok
Німеччина запропонувала ЄС запровадити санкції проти Росії за кібератакуНімеччина запропонувала ЄС запровадити санкції проти Росії за кібератаку
Криптобиржа Coinbase разместит акции на фондовом рынкеКриптобиржа Coinbase разместит акции на фондовом рынке
Блок рекламы


Похожие новости

Google опубликовал руководство по созданию структурированных данных с помощью JavaScriptGoogle опубликовал руководство по созданию структурированных данных с помощью JavaScript
Google: добавлять каждую ссылку в файл Disavow нет никакой нуждыGoogle: добавлять каждую ссылку в файл Disavow нет никакой нужды
Google не приоритизирует AMP-страницы в результатах поискаGoogle не приоритизирует AMP-страницы в результатах поиска
В Google ответили на вопросы о SEO для JavaScriptВ Google ответили на вопросы о SEO для JavaScript
В Gmail теперь можно создавать несколько подписейВ Gmail теперь можно создавать несколько подписей
Google Мой бизнес теперь проверяет все фото и видео перед публикациейGoogle Мой бизнес теперь проверяет все фото и видео перед публикацией
Google увеличил лимит на пользовательский CSS для AMPGoogle увеличил лимит на пользовательский CSS для AMP
В Instagram появились новые возможности для управления подпискамиВ Instagram появились новые возможности для управления подписками
В Google Data Studio теперь можно создавать собственное расписание для отправки отчётовВ Google Data Studio теперь можно создавать собственное расписание для отправки отчётов
В Google можно будет оставлять комментарии к трансляциям ТВ-шоуВ Google можно будет оставлять комментарии к трансляциям ТВ-шоу
Последние новости

Подгружаем последние новости